Output d061b2c8e33d018ae92af0391f4f2e12c68c808cee90cc9476ced10b268a24b5:23

value
86093442
script pubkey
OP_0 OP_PUSHBYTES_20 bb18468fbd607901a9b6aa8fb067d6d7d89d83d5
address
bc1qhvvydraavpusr2dk428mqe7k6lvfmq74ltmw4r
transaction
d061b2c8e33d018ae92af0391f4f2e12c68c808cee90cc9476ced10b268a24b5